The Legitimate Path: Steps to Obtaining a German Driving License

The appropriate and just safe method to get a driving license in Germany is to follow the recognized legal process. This procedure, while requiring, is created to equip you with the required skills and knowledge to be an accountable and safe driver. Here are the essential steps involved:

1. Enrollment in a Driving School (Fahrschule):

  • You should sign up with an officially acknowledged driving school. Picking a reliable school is crucial as they will direct you through the entire process.
  • Driving schools use courses in German, and progressively, in English, especially in larger cities. Guarantee the school provides guideline in a language you are comfy with.
  • Upon enrollment, you'll receive study products and be scheduled for necessary theory lessons.

2. Theory Lessons and Examination:

  • Theory lessons cover German traffic laws, road signs, safe driving practices, vehicle technology, and ecological considerations. The number of necessary lessons depends on the license classification you are requesting. For a basic car license (Class B), it typically includes around 12 double lessons of fundamental theory and extra specific lessons.
  • After completing the compulsory lessons, you must pass a computer-based theory test performed by an official testing company (TÜV or DEKRA).
  • The theory test includes multiple-choice questions and video-based questions. You should achieve a minimum passing rating to proceed to practical training.

3. Practical Driving Lessons:

  • Once you pass the theory test, you can begin practical driving lessons with your driving instructor.
  • The number of useful lessons required varies greatly depending upon private finding out speed, prior driving experience (if any), and the instructor's evaluation of your development.
  • Obligatory special driving lessons are included, covering freeway driving, night driving, and driving beyond metropolitan areas.
  • Practical lessons are essential for developing driving skills, comprehending traffic situations, and finding out to use the theory understanding in real-world scenarios.

4. Practical Driving Examination:

  • After your driving instructor deems you ready, you will be set up for the useful driving test.
  • The practical test is conducted by an inspector from TÜV or DEKRA, führerschein kaufen In deutschland accompanied by your driving instructor.
  • The test generally lasts around 45-60 minutes and assesses your driving ability in various traffic scenarios, consisting of city driving, rural roadways, and potentially motorway driving.
  • The examiner will assess your total driving skills, adherence to traffic laws, smooth vehicle control, observation skills, and safe driving behavior.

5. License Issuance:

  • If you successfully pass both the theory and practical assessments, you will get your German driving license.
  • The license is typically provided shortly after passing the practical test, in some cases on the same day or within a couple of days.
  • You will get a probationary driving license (Probezeit) for the very first 2 years. During this period, stricter rules apply, particularly relating to traffic violations.

Expenses Associated with Obtaining a Driving License

While you can not "buy" a license outright, there are significant costs related to the genuine process. Understanding these costs can help you budget accordingly. These costs can differ depending upon the driving school, your learning speed, and test charges, however generally include:

  • Driving School Enrollment Fee: This is a one-time registration cost charged by the driving school.
  • Theory Lesson Fees: Fees are charged per theory lesson.
  • Knowing Materials: Costs for books, online knowing platforms, and practice tests.
  • Practical Lesson Fees: Fees are charged per practical driving lesson. This is frequently the most substantial expense component, as the variety of lessons required differs.
  • Discussion for Theory Test Fee: A fee to present yourself for the theory test at TÜV/ DEKRA.
  • Presentation for Practical Test Fee: A cost to present yourself for the useful test at TÜV/ DEKRA.
  • License Issuance Fee: A charge charged by the authorities for issuing the driving license.
  • Eye Test and First Aid Course: These are mandatory prerequisites and involve separate fees.

List of Costs (Approximate Range):

  • Driving School Enrollment: EUR50 - EUR200
  • Theory Lessons (Basic Course): EUR200 - EUR400
  • Learning Materials: EUR50 - EUR100
  • Practical Lessons (per lesson): EUR40 - EUR70 (Number of lessons differs significantly)
  • Theory Test Fee: EUR25 - EUR30
  • Practical Test Fee: EUR120 - EUR150
  • License Issuance Fee: EUR40 - EUR50
  • Eye Test: EUR20 - EUR30
  • First Aid Course: EUR30 - EUR50

Q: Is it possible to get a German driving license without going to driving school?A: No, enrollment in an acknowledged driving school is mandatory in Germany. Driving schools offer necessary theoretical and practical training and guide you through the whole licensing procedure.

Q: Can I utilize my foreign driving license in Germany?A: Depending on your native land, you might have the ability to use your foreign driving license in Germany for a minimal duration (generally 6 months). After this period, Fuhrerschein Kaufen you will normally require to get a German driving license. For licenses from EU/EEA nations, acknowledgment is usually simple. For licenses from non-EU/EEA countries, you may need to go through a conversion process, which may include theory and/or dry runs.

Q: How long does it take to get a German driving license?A: The period differs, but it typically takes between 2 to 6 months. Factors affecting the timeframe include your knowing speed, schedule of driving lessons, and waiting times for tests.

Q: What takes place if I fail the theory or dry run?A: If you fail either test, you are allowed to retake it. There is generally a waiting duration before you can retake the test, and you may require extra lessons before trying the useful test once again. There is no limitation to the number of times you can retake the tests, however each effort involves extra fees.

Q: Can I get a driving license in Germany if I don't speak German?A: While many driving schools mostly run in German, some schools in larger cities provide courses and instruction in English. It's vital to discover a driving school that can provide instruction in a language you comprehend. The theory test is offered in several languages, including English.

Q: What is the probationary duration (Probezeit) for brand-new drivers in Germany?A: New drivers in Germany are subject to a two-year probationary duration (Probezeit). Throughout this period, more stringent guidelines use, and traffic violations bring heavier penalties. Major offenses throughout the Probezeit can cause necessary involvement in refresher courses or perhaps revocation of the driving license.

Q: What is the minimum age to get a driving license in Germany?A: The minimum age for a standard car driving license (Class B) in Germany is 18 years of ages. However, "accompanied driving" (Begleitetes Fahren mit 17) is possible from the age of 17, enabling young drivers to drive with a designated grownup manager.
